2.7.65 FE-AIS
The Far-End AIS condition occurs when an AIS has occurred at the far-end node. FE-AIS usually occurs
in conjunction with a downstream LOS alarm (see the
Generally, an AIS is a special SDH signal that tells the receiving node that the sending node has no valid
signal available to send. AIS is not considered an error. The AIS condition is raised by the receiving node
on each input when it detects the AIS instead of a real signal. In most cases when this condition is raised,
an upstream node is raising an alarm to indicate a signal failure; all nodes downstream from it only raise
some type of AIS. This condition clears when you resolve the problem on the upstream node.

2.7.66 FE-DS3-SA
The Far End DS-3 Equipment Failure Service-Affecting condition occurs when there is a far-end
equipment failure on a 15310-MA SDH CTX, E1-21/DS3-E3-3, or E1-63/DS3-E3-3 E1 port that affects
service because traffic is unable to switch to the protect port.
